This one is also very nice, so vibrant. How did you do the leaves? An image hose, or some other technique?

Alicia-Bel
05-24-2008, 09:21 AM
Thanks, Annie.

You can make this brush with the shapes Nature. Choose a leave and make a brush. Then choose front color and back color. After that, customize your brush.
Shape Dinamics change the angle, size and roundness. Scattering spreads the shape like a spray. Color Dynamic changes the color between front and back colors and adds randomize. And Other Dynamics changes the opacity.
